208553 2004-01-19 17:14:00 I am looking for a program that will show, coltages, temps, and fan speed. I have tried "Motherboard Monitor", but it is only showing voltages. Fan 0 and temps 0. When I started this morning it started screeming and gave warning message that fan speed , 0, was below minimum.
My comp. is P4-3.0 on a GA-8IPE 1000 m/b. with 1024 megs of DDR 400 ram.
My previous comp came with program, "PC Alert-4" which showed all and worked well. That was for an Athlon. Would it work with new comp?
I can not find any Utilities for a Gigabyte m/b

208556 2004-01-19 23:32:00 Have you checked to make sure that your case fans are connected to the motherboard, not just the power supply? It's a small connector off the fan.

I had the same trouble with my Gigabyte MB not reporting anything back to my overclocking software, until I changed the cables around.
